The sunlit top layer of the ocean where most sea life swims, eats, and plays!
Why it matters: It’s where photosynthesis happens: tiny plankton here make oxygen for the whole planet.
Fun Fact: This zone only reaches 200 metres deep, yet it powers nearly all ocean ecosystems!
Say it like this: eh-pee-peh-LA-jik zone

A special place where rivers meet the sea, mixing fresh water and salt water: these busy waters are home to fish, crabs, and even birds
Why it matters: Estuaries are safe nurseries for baby fish, crabs, and birds.
Fun fact: Backwards River! When the tide rushes in, parts of a river in an estuary can flow backward for a little while. WHOA!
Say it like this: ES-choo-air-ee
